Jimmy Johns
Inspectors have visited Jimmy Johns 28 times, with records going back to 2010. The most recent visit was on Feb 3, 2026. A low risk rating suggests inspectors haven't found much to be concerned about lately.
Performance has remained roughly level over recent inspections, averaging near two violations each time.
The pattern that stands out is “premises maintained free of litter”, which has been cited nine times.
That falls roughly in the middle of the pack for Chicago restaurants. The full picture is one of consistent compliance.
